Ошибка при вызове метода контекста подключиться произошла ошибка при работе с smtp код ошибки 25 – это сообщение, с которым многие сталкиваются при попытке отправить электронную почту через SMTP-сервер. Однако, не стоит паниковать! В данной статье мы разберем, что означает код ошибки 25 и как исправить это проблему.
В следующих разделах мы рассмотрим причины, по которым возникает ошибка, и предложим несколько способов решить проблему. Вы узнаете, как проверить настройки сервера и устранить возможные ошибки, связанные с их конфигурацией. Мы также расскажем о проверке портов и соединений, а также дадим рекомендации по настройке защиты от спам-сообщений.
Ошибка при вызове метода контекста подключиться
Ошибка при вызове метода контекста подключиться является проблемой, возникающей при работе с протоколом SMTP (Simple Mail Transfer Protocol). SMTP является стандартным протоколом для отправки электронных писем в интернете. Ошибка возникает, когда при попытке подключиться к SMTP-серверу происходит сбой или неудачная попытка установить соединение.
Ошибка может быть вызвана различными причинами, и для ее решения необходимо провести некоторые действия. Одной из возможных причин является неправильно настроенный SMTP-сервер. Проверьте правильность настроек сервера и убедитесь, что они совпадают с предоставленной вам информацией.
Возможные причины ошибки при вызове метода контекста подключиться:
- Неправильно указан адрес SMTP-сервера.
- Неправильно указаны логин и пароль для аутентификации на SMTP-сервере.
- SMTP-сервер не доступен или не отвечает.
- Порт SMTP-сервера заблокирован вашим интернет-провайдером или файрволлом.
- Неправильно настроенные параметры шифрования (SSL или TLS).
Как решить ошибку при вызове метода контекста подключиться:
- Проверьте правильность настроек сервера, убедитесь, что указан правильный адрес SMTP-сервера.
- Проверьте правильность логина и пароля для аутентификации на SMTP-сервере.
- Убедитесь, что SMTP-сервер доступен и отвечает.
- Проверьте настройки вашего интернет-провайдера или файрволла, возможно, порт SMTP-сервера заблокирован.
- Проверьте настройки шифрования (SSL или TLS), убедитесь, что они правильно сконфигурированы.
Если после выполнения всех вышеуказанных действий проблема не решена, имеет смысл обратиться к администратору сервера или провайдера интернет-услуг, чтобы получить дополнительную помощь.
Протокол SMTP | Курс «Компьютерные сети»
Ошибка при работе с SMTP
SMTP (Simple Mail Transfer Protocol) — это протокол, используемый для отправки электронной почты. Ошибка при работе с SMTP может возникнуть по разным причинам и может быть вызвана неправильными настройками, отсутствием доступа или другими проблемами в сети или на сервере.
Одной из наиболее распространенных ошибок при работе с SMTP является ошибка с кодом 25. Код ошибки 25 указывает на то, что произошла ошибка при подключении к SMTP-серверу. Это может быть вызвано неправильными настройками подключения, недоступностью сервера или неправильными учетными данными.
Причины ошибки с кодом 25
Ошибки при работе с SMTP и кодом 25 могут быть вызваны несколькими причинами:
- Неправильные настройки подключения SMTP. Для отправки электронной почты через SMTP-сервер необходимо правильно настроить параметры подключения, такие как адрес сервера, порт и тип шифрования (если требуется).
- Недоступность SMTP-сервера. Если SMTP-сервер недоступен, например, из-за сетевых проблем или проблем на сервере, то при попытке подключения может возникнуть ошибка с кодом 25.
- Неправильные учетные данные. Если при подключении к SMTP-серверу указаны неправильные данные пользователя (например, неправильный адрес электронной почты или пароль), то может возникнуть ошибка с кодом 25.
- Проблемы с брандмауэром или антивирусным программным обеспечением. Брандмауэр или антивирусное программное обеспечение на компьютере или в сети могут блокировать подключение к SMTP-серверу и вызывать ошибку с кодом 25.
Решение проблемы
Чтобы исправить ошибку при работе с SMTP и кодом 25, можно предпринять следующие действия:
- Проверьте настройки подключения SMTP. Убедитесь, что вы правильно указали адрес сервера, порт и тип шифрования (если требуется). Проверьте также правильность учетных данных пользователя.
- Проверьте доступность SMTP-сервера. Убедитесь, что SMTP-сервер доступен и работает исправно. Возможно, вам нужно будет связаться с вашим поставщиком услуг по электронной почте для получения дополнительной информации о настройках SMTP.
- Проверьте наличие блокировки от брандмауэра или антивирусного программного обеспечения. Если у вас установлен брандмауэр или антивирусное программное обеспечение, убедитесь, что они не блокируют подключение к SMTP-серверу. В некоторых случаях может потребоваться настройка соответствующих исключений или временное отключение защиты для тестирования подключения.
Если после выполнения вышеуказанных действий ошибка с кодом 25 все еще возникает, возможно, вам потребуется связаться с технической поддержкой вашего провайдера электронной почты или разработчиками программного обеспечения, которое вы используете для отправки электронной почты через SMTP.
Код ошибки 25
Код ошибки 25, связанный с работой с протоколом SMTP (Simple Mail Transfer Protocol), указывает на возникновение проблемы при отправке электронной почты. Ошибка возникает, когда клиентский компьютер не может установить соединение с почтовым сервером для отправки письма.
Ошибку можно получить при использовании любой почтовой программы, включая такие известные как Microsoft Outlook, Mozilla Thunderbird, Apple Mail, и другие. Код ошибки 25 может указывать на неправильные настройки клиентской почтовой программы или проблемы с подключением к почтовому серверу.
Возможные причины ошибки
Одной из возможных причин ошибки может быть неверно указан адрес сервера SMTP в настройках почтовой программы. Для отправки писем нужно знать, какой сервер SMTP использовать. Обычно, ваш провайдер или администратор почтового сервера предоставят вам эту информацию. Убедитесь, что вы правильно введете адрес сервера SMTP и порт в настройках почтовой программы.
Другая причина ошибки может быть связана с проблемой подключения к интернету. Если ваш компьютер не подключен к сети или у вас есть проблемы с интернет-соединением, то почтовая программа не сможет установить соединение с почтовым сервером.
Решение проблемы
Для решения проблемы с кодом ошибки 25 можно предпринять следующие шаги:
- Проверьте правильность настроек почтовой программы. Убедитесь, что вы правильно указали адрес сервера SMTP и порт.
- Проверьте свое интернет-соединение, убедитесь, что ваш компьютер подключен к сети и работает стабильно.
- Проверьте настройки антивирусного программного обеспечения и брандмауэра. Некоторые антивирусные программы или брандмауэры могут блокировать подключение к почтовому серверу. Вам может потребоваться настроить их правила, чтобы разрешить отправку почты.
- Свяжитесь со своим провайдером интернет-услуг, чтобы убедиться, что у вас нет блокировки порта SMTP или других сетевых ограничений.
Если после выполнения всех этих шагов проблема не решается, рекомендуется обратиться к специалисту по информационным технологиям или технической поддержке почтовой программы для получения дополнительной помощи.
Причины возникновения ошибки
Ошибка при вызове метода контекста подключиться произошла при работе с SMTP и имеет код ошибки 25. Рассмотрим основные причины возникновения данной ошибки.
1. Неправильные настройки SMTP сервера
Одной из основных причин возникновения ошибки являются неправильные настройки SMTP сервера. Если параметры сервера (хост, порт, тип подключения) указаны некорректно, то возникает ошибка при подключении к серверу. Проверьте правильность введенных настроек и убедитесь, что они соответствуют указаниям вашего почтового провайдера.
2. Ограничения безопасности
Другой распространенной причиной возникновения ошибки являются ограничения безопасности, установленные на SMTP сервере. Некоторые провайдеры могут блокировать доступ к серверу с незащищенных или неподтвержденных адресов. Убедитесь, что ваш адрес электронной почты подтвержден и введен корректно, а также установите правильные настройки безопасности.
3. Проблемы с интернет-соединением
Ошибка подключения к SMTP серверу может возникать также из-за проблем с интернет-соединением. Если соединение нестабильно или отсутствует, то невозможно установить подключение к серверу. Проверьте работу интернета и убедитесь, что соединение стабильно.
4. Блокировка сервером
Возможной причиной ошибки может быть блокировка вашего адреса или IP-адреса сервером. Если ваш адрес был заблокирован или добавлен в черный список, то сервер может отклонять попытки подключения. Обратитесь к администратору сервера или вашему почтовому провайдеру для выяснения возможных блокировок и их разрешения.
5. Проблемы с программным обеспечением
Некоторые ошибки могут возникать из-за проблем с программным обеспечением, используемым для отправки электронной почты. Возможно, у вас установлена устаревшая или неправильно настроенная программа. Убедитесь, что используете последнюю версию программы и правильно настроены все необходимые параметры.
Учитывая данные причины, рекомендуется внимательно проверить настройки SMTP сервера, безопасность, интернет-соединение, блокировки и программное обеспечение, чтобы устранить возможные причины ошибки при вызове метода контекста подключиться при работе с SMTP.
Неправильно указан адрес сервера
Одной из возможных причин ошибки при вызове метода контекста подключиться к SMTP серверу может быть неправильно указанный адрес сервера. В данном случае, сервер не может установить соединение с указанным адресом и возникает ошибка.
SMTP (Simple Mail Transfer Protocol) — это протокол, используемый для отправки электронной почты. Для отправки письма через почтовый сервер, необходимо правильно указать его адрес. Это важно, так как именно на этот сервер будет отправлено письмо.
Как правильно указать адрес сервера
Адрес сервера обычно состоит из двух частей: адреса домена и порта.
- Адрес домена — это уникальное название, которое идентифицирует сервер. Он обычно записывается в формате «smtp.домен.com». Например, «smtp.gmail.com» для сервера Gmail.
- Порт — это номер, который указывает на конкретный сервис, работающий на сервере. Для SMTP протокола используется порт 25. Однако, некоторые провайдеры могут использовать другой порт, например, порт 587.
Таким образом, правильный адрес сервера для SMTP соединения может иметь следующий вид: «smtp.gmail.com:587».
Проверка правильности адреса сервера
Для проверки правильности указанного адреса сервера, можно воспользоваться командной строкой и выполнить следующую команду:
telnet smtp.домен.com 25
Если соединение успешно установлено, то адрес сервера указан правильно. В противном случае, будет выведено сообщение об ошибке и необходимо будет проверить правильность указания адреса домена и порта.
Также, перед использованием SMTP метода в коде, важно убедиться, что правильный адрес сервера указан в настройках приложения или программы, которая осуществляет отправку писем.
Ограничения на отправку почты
Отправка почты является одной из самых популярных функций среди пользователей интернета. Однако, существуют определенные ограничения на отправку почты, которые необходимо учитывать. В этой статье мы рассмотрим основные ограничения на отправку почты и причины их существования.
1. Ограничения на количество отправленных сообщений в определенный промежуток времени
В целях предотвращения спама и несанкционированной рассылки почты, почтовые серверы устанавливают ограничения на количество отправленных сообщений в определенный промежуток времени. Это может быть ограничение на количество отправленных сообщений в час, сутки или иной период времени. Ограничения могут быть разными в зависимости от почтового провайдера и типа аккаунта (личный или корпоративный).
2. Ограничения на размер вложения
Другим ограничением может быть максимально допустимый размер вложения в письме. Это ограничение устанавливается почтовым сервером и может зависеть от его настроек и возможностей. Если размер вложения превышает установленное ограничение, то отправка письма может быть не выполнена.
3. Ограничения на количество получателей
Также существуют ограничения на количество получателей письма. Это ограничение связано, в первую очередь, с предотвращением массовой спам-рассылки. Если количество получателей превышает установленное ограничение, то отправка письма может быть заблокирована.
4. Проверка на спам
В процессе отправки почты почтовые серверы могут Выполнять проверку на спам. Письма, содержащие подозрительные элементы или соответствующие критериям спама, могут быть заблокированы или помечены как спам. Это сделано для защиты пользователей от нежелательной почты.
5. Аутентификация отправителя
Для улучшения безопасности и предотвращения фальсификации адресов отправителей, многие почтовые серверы требуют аутентификацию отправителя. При этом отправитель должен предоставить корректные данные для аутентификации (например, логин и пароль).
Ограничение | Пример |
---|---|
Ограничение на количество отправленных сообщений | Максимальное количество отправленных писем в час — 500 |
Ограничение на размер вложения | Максимальный размер вложения — 10 МБ |
Ограничение на количество получателей | Максимальное количество получателей — 100 |
Проверка на спам | Письма, содержащие ссылки на нежелательные сайты, блокируются |
Аутентификация отправителя | Для отправки писем требуется ввод логина и пароля |
Проблемы с настройками безопасности
При настройке работы с протоколом SMTP и отправке электронной почты могут возникнуть проблемы связанные с настройками безопасности. В данном контексте, ошибка с кодом 25 указывает на проблемы с настройкой защищенного соединения.
Что такое защищенное соединение?
Защищенное соединение (Secure Sockets Layer, SSL) или его более современная версия Transport Layer Security (TLS) позволяет защитить передаваемую информацию от несанкционированного доступа. Основной его целью является обеспечение конфиденциальности и целостности данных.
Почему возникают проблемы с настройкой защищенного соединения?
Одной из причин возникновения ошибки с кодом 25 может быть неправильная настройка сервера почты или клиента. Например, некорректно указанный порт для подключения, отсутствие необходимых сертификатов или неверные настройки шифрования.
Как решить проблемы с настройками безопасности?
Для решения проблем с настройками безопасности при работе с протоколом SMTP рекомендуется выполнить следующие шаги:
- Проверить правильность указания настроек подключения (название сервера, порт, тип шифрования).
- Убедиться, что на сервере почты установлены необходимые сертификаты.
- Проверить правильность установки настроек шифрования (SSL или TLS).
- Проверить наличие блокирующих правил в фаерволе или антивирусном программном обеспечении.
Если проблемы с настройками безопасности не удается решить самостоятельно, рекомендуется обратиться в службу поддержки хостинга или провайдера электронной почты. Они смогут помочь в настройке соединения и устранить возникшие проблемы.
SMTP Gmail и PHPMailer для отправки писем с сайта в 2023 году
Решение проблемы
Ошибка при вызове метода контекста подключиться произошла, скорее всего, из-за проблем с настройками SMTP. Но не стоит паниковать! В этом тексте я расскажу, как можно решить эту проблему.
Первым шагом, который стоит сделать, это проверить правильность настроек SMTP. Убедитесь, что вы указали правильный адрес сервера SMTP, порт, аутентификацию (если она требуется), имя пользователя и пароль. Также обратите внимание на использование SSL или TLS, это может быть важным фактором при работе с SMTP.
Проверка подключения к серверу SMTP
Чтобы проверить подключение к серверу SMTP, можно воспользоваться командой telnet в командной строке. Пример команды:
telnet smtp.example.com 25
Здесь smtp.example.com — адрес сервера SMTP, а 25 — порт, на котором запущен SMTP-сервер. Если подключение установлено успешно, вы увидите сообщение приветствия от сервера SMTP.
Проверка наличия блокировки порта
Еще одной возможной причиной ошибки может быть блокировка порта 25 вашим провайдером или настройками файрвола. Для проверки можно попробовать подключиться к серверу SMTP с помощью другого порта, например, 587 или 465. Если подключение проходит успешно на другом порту, это может указывать на блокировку порта 25.
Проверка наличия антивирусного или файрвола
Если у вас установлен антивирус или файрвол, попробуйте временно отключить их и повторно выполнить операцию, вызывающую ошибку. Иногда антивирусные программы или файрволы могут блокировать доступ к серверу SMTP.
Проверка наличия правильного формата адреса электронной почты
Если все настройки SMTP верны, необходимо также убедиться, что адрес электронной почты, на который вы пытаетесь отправить письмо, имеет правильный формат. Проверьте, что адрес содержит символ «@», а также правильное доменное имя после символа «@».
Это основные шаги, которые можно предпринять для решения проблемы с ошибкой вызова метода контекста подключиться при работе с smtp. Если после всех этих проверок ошибка всё ещё возникает, рекомендуется обратиться к специалисту по настройке SMTP или администратору сервера электронной почты для получения дополнительной помощи.